Pier refurbishment begins

Major works to Southend Pier will commence this week.

The works will cause some disruption for visitors.

The walkway ramp will be lifted and the asphalt removed, meaning the pier and its Visitor Information Centre will temporarily close as work continues until Friday, January 22nd.

Southend-on-Sea Borough Council’s Executive Councillor for Enterprise, Tourism and Regeneration, Councillor John Lamb said: “The repairs to refurbish and preserve our internationally iconic Pier are proceeding well at the moment.

“It is inevitable that there will be a certain amount of disruption at particular stages of the work.

“The health and safety of our visitors, our staff and tenants on the Pier is paramount, so it is essential that we temporarily close the Pier for this section of the repairs to be completed as safely and efficiently as possible.

“The Pier’s £830,000 repairs have also included reinstating the well worn windbreaks dating back to the 1950’s, replacing windows in the pier Museum and a large amount of repainting.”
